Liberté Foundation

Fundacja Liberté

Founded in 2007, it promotes civic engagement, an open society, liberal economic ideas, and European integration. Their projects include Liberté, a quarterly print magazine, liberte.pl, and Freedom Games, to name a few. Additionally, it is the coordinator of the 4liberty.eu network, a group of 15 think tanks from Central European countries.

National Union of Guatemalan Women

Unión Nacional de Mujeres Guatemaltecas - UNAMG

Founded in 1980, UNAMG is a feminist organization that works to strengthen critical thinking and political action of women to transform their realities. Since 2010 it has worked with The Association Group of Psychosocial Studies and Women Transforming the World to provide legal assistance to the survivors of sexual violence from the internal armed conflict.

Justice and Human Rights in Afghanistan (JHRA)

UNDP has established two legal centres that train and place young lawyers, support a Legal Aid Grant Facility that provides free legal assistance to women, children and the poorest men on cases ranging from domestic violence and rape to inheritance disputes, divorce and child protection issues.
